• Your Hydro Bill could have increased due to
any number of reasons. Most often it is due to a change in the amount
of power used. Some examples that would increase your consumption
would be:
vvv - Supplementary electric heat being
used.
vvv - Automobile block heater
vvv - Increase in hot water consumption,
addition of a dishwasher, increase in household occupants etc.
vvv - Use of high-consumption items
such as those mentioned above will result in higher hydro usage,
and vvvvvconsequently an increase on
your Hydro Bill.
It's the unit of electricity that your hydro meter
measures and for which we bill you each month. A kilowatt-hour [kWh]
is 1,000 watts of electricity used in one hour. That is the equivalent
of the power used to light a 100 watt light bulb for ten hours.
KWh usually accumulates in fractions. If the 100 watt light bulb
is on for one hour that’s one tenth of a kWh. If it’s
on for one hour per day for 30 days that’s 30 X 1/10 = 3 kWh.
To operate a standard 5,000 watt electric clothes dryer for 12 minutes,
1/5th of an hour would equal 1 kWh. To operate the drier for an
hour would use 5 kWh.
